Abstract

The problems encountered with the interpretation of martensite and the various forms of bainite that are found in high strength steel weld metals have been addressed. Field emission gun scanning electron microscopy was found to overcome resolution difficulties often met with light optical microscopy and conventional scanning electron microscopy. Microstructural constituents were characterised both in the as-deposited and reheated tempered states. The characterisation of retained austenite and identification of carbide types remains challenging, and transmission electron microscopy is required.
